Graduate Program Application Process

Submit application materials below to UNL Graduate Studies:

  • Graduate Studies Application Form - Complete online.
  • General and Subject GRE report - Recommended but not required: Submit official (no photocopies). Additional reports can be ordered from ETS Online.
  • Transcripts - Submit official (no photocopies) transcripts from all colleges and universities attended. All applicants send one official transcript, from each school attended, to UNL Graduate Studies. 

    Additional Requirements for International Applicants living outside USA:
  • TOEFL Scores - Submit official T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language) score. Test scores can be no more than two years old. Send one official TOEFL report to UNL Graduate Studies. Request ETS online to send an official report.
  • Application Fee - Submit application fee (check or money order for $45 payable to "UNL Graduate Studies" or include credit card information on online Graduate Studies Application Form above).
  • Financial Resource Certification Form - Complete and submit the Financial Resource Certification Form with the Estimated Annual Expenses. Documentation of support will also be required of anyone seeking F-1 (Students) or a J-1 Visa.

Once you have completed the Graduate Studies Application online you will receive an email welcoming you to our new GAMES system (usually within 24 hours).  When you have received this email please go to your GAMES site and complete the following pages:

Personal Information – Regardless of where you live you must choose a STATE and COUNTRY option when completing your address or GAMES will show this information incomplete.

Area of Interest – choose a 1st area of interest. A 2nd area of interest is optional.

Supporting Files – Down load your one-page personal statement*, CV, abstracts or other supporting information in .pdf format. DO NOT upload your transcripts.

References – Fill in name, address and email address for 3 recommenders. An email address must be given so that your recommenders receive an email telling them how to download their letters of recommendation* directly to your application site.
*One-Page Personal Statement – Submit one page describing long-term goals, how graduate studies in Chemistry at Nebraska will help you achieve your goals, and any additional information you think will help in evaluating your application.
*Letters of Recommendation – If a recommender does not have email access letters and recommendation form may be submitted in the following manner: 1) sent in sealed envelopes, 2) sent directly by the person writing the letter to the Chemistry Department address listed below, or 3)  as an attachment in an email along with the recommendation form to dlarson2@unl.edu.
